Hey everyone. i have a little problem with my in-game chat. The thing is, that the "chat window" is down on the "who-killed-who" thing. On my other profiles there is no problem, only on my main profile. So if anyone know a console command or something like that i would love to know how to get it back to normal.

In C:\Program Files (x86)\Activision\players\profiles\yourawesomeName\config_mp.cfg, look for "seta cg_hudChatPosition". This is, for me, default set to [seta cg_hudChatPosition "5 204"] (without [,]). The 5 is probably the number of pixels from the left of the screen, the 204 the pixels from the top of the screen. It might be that, if you're running at a different resolution than me (1680x1050) it needs to be different, but something like that.

 

It might be the case that you also need to modify the following (with my defaults)

seta cg_hudChatIntermissionPosition "5 110" <-- no idea, but might be relevant

seta cg_gameBoldMessageWidth "390" <-- width for normal messages

seta cg_gameMessageWidth "455" <-- width for regular messages

seta cg_chatHeight "8" <-- font size

 

Just to be complete, above folder is for Windows XP, but your config_mp.cfg could also be in:

- C:\Users\yourawesomeName\AppData\Local\VirtualStore\Program Files (x86)\Activision\Call of Duty 4 - Modern Warfare\players\profiles\yourawesomeName (Win vista/7 x64)

- C:\Users\yourawesomeName\AppData\Local\VirtualStore\Program Files\Activision\Call of Duty 4 - Modern Warfare\players\profiles\yourawesomeName (Win vista/7 x86)

- C:\Program Files (x86)\Activision\players\profiles\yourawesomeName\ (Win XP x64)

I LOVE YOU ROLF!!! i changed seta cg_hudChatPosition to "5 174" and its perfect :D thank you soooo much for the help! :D (this is me now) ------> :dance:
